Why Should You Meal Prep?
- Save Money: Buying in bulk and cooking at home is way cheaper than Uber Eats.
- Eat Healthier: You control the ingredients (less salt, sugar, and unhealthy fats).
- Reduce Stress: No more 5:00 PM panic asking "What's for dinner?".
Step-by-Step Guide for Beginners
1. Start Small
Don't try to cook 21 meals at once. Start by prepping just lunches for 3 days. Once you get the hang of it, expand to dinners.
2. Invest in Good Containers
Nothing ruins meal prep like leaky plastic boxes. Invest in high-quality Glass Food Storage Containers. They are safer (BPA-free), don't stain, and can go from the fridge to the microwave or oven.

1. The "Adult Lunchable": Hard-boiled eggs, cheese cubes, almonds, and grapes. No cooking required!
2. Sheet Pan Chicken & Veggies: Toss chicken breast and broccoli in olive oil and spices. Bake for 20 mins. Done.
3. Overnight Oats: Oats, milk, chia seeds, and berries in a jar. Breakfast is ready when you wake up.
